Virtual Learning Done Right with Business Improv

Whether you’ve historically been for or against #virtual #learning, it’s a reality everyone has had to embrace amidst the #coronavirus pandemic.

For some, it was business as usual or a relatively seamless transition. For others, it’s been an overwhelming and painful challenge, leaving learning professionals frustrated and learners disengaged.

And, just because a lot of what’s been done in the past is bad doesn’t mean it can’t be done well.

In this episode I’m joined by Bob Kulhan and Josh Pryor from Business Improv to share our experiences in doing virtual learning well. And, whether you’ve been doing virtual well for a while or are just getting started you’ll find something that will help take your virtual offerings from ordinary to extraordinary.
